Pocket DMB phone by Samsung

Samsung presents a new version of their phone, the SCH-B360/SPH-B3600/SPH-B3650 and this time, it’s DMB powered… and if I’m not wrong, this is the smallest DMB phone on the market today. You can watch digital TV even whilst travelling at 110km/h, and this phone measures 95.6×47.2×21.5 in closed position (x54.5 when it’s open), it weighs 114g and has a 2″ LCD.
